Vladimir Putin delivers a State of the Nation speech while tens of thousands protest in the streets

Wednesday, April 21, 2021 - 4:38pm


Russia President Vladimir Putin delivered his State of the Nation speech today in Moscow. At the same time, thousands of protesters across Russia rallied in support of political prisoner and opposition leader Alexei Navalny. Host Marco Werman talks with reporter Charles Maynes, who spoke with protesters in St. Petersburg, Russia.